Synthetic example 1
[0049] The synthesis of the silane compound (represented by A) containing perfluoropolyether group, the preparation steps are as follows:
[0050] step 1:
[0051] In a 100mL single-necked round bottom flask equipped with a stirrer, add 10g of the average composition as CF 3 (OCF 2 CF 2 )r(OCF 2 )sOCF 2 CH 2 OH (the sum of r and s is 35-42) perfluoropolyether modified alcohol (number average molecular weight is 3500-4000), 15mL 1,3-bis(trifluoromethyl)benzene, 0.375g succinic anhydride, 0.3g of 4-dimethylaminopyridine was stirred at room temperature for 2h. After extraction with methanol and water, 9.8 g of a colorless and transparent product was obtained by distillation under reduced pressure, which is the perfluoropolyether carboxylic acid compound (M1): CF 3 (OCF 2 CF 2 ) r (OCF 2 ) s OCF 2 CH 2 OCOCH 2 CH 2 COOH.
[0052] The H NMR spectrum of perfluoropolyether carboxylic acid compound (M1) is as follows figure 1 shown.

Synthetic example 2
[0063] The synthesis of the silane compound (represented by B) containing perfluoropolyether group, the preparation steps are as follows:
[0064] step 1:
[0065] In a 100mL single-necked round bottom flask equipped with a stirrer, add 10g of the average composition as CF 3 (OCF 2 CF 2 )r (OCF 2 )sOCF 2 CH 2 OH (the sum of r and s is 35-42) perfluoropolyether modified alcohol (number average molecular weight is 3500-4000), 15mL 1,3-bis(trifluoromethyl)benzene, 0.427g glutaric anhydride, 0.3g of 4-dimethylaminopyridine was stirred at room temperature for 2h. After extraction with methanol and water, 9.9 g of a colorless and transparent product was obtained by distillation under reduced pressure, which is the perfluoropolyether carboxylic acid compound (M2): CF 3 (OCF 2 CF 2 )r(OCF 2 )sOCF 2 CH 2 COCH 2 CH 2 CH 2 COOH.
[0066] The hydrogen nuclear magnetic resonance spectrum of carboxyl perfluoropolyether compound (M2) is as image 3 shown.

Synthetic example 3
[0077] The synthesis of the silane compound (represented by C) containing perfluoropolyether group, the preparation steps are as follows:
[0078] step 1:
[0079] In a 100mL single-necked round bottom flask equipped with a stirrer, add 10g of the average composition as CF 3 (OCF 2 CF 2 )r(OCF 2 )sOCF 2 CH 2 OH (the sum of r and s is 35-42) perfluoropolyether modified alcohol (number average molecular weight is 3500-4000), 15mL 1,3-bis(trifluoromethyl)benzene, 0.555g phthalylene Anhydride and 0.3g 4-dimethylaminopyridine were stirred at room temperature for 2h. After extraction with methanol and water, 10.1 g of a colorless and transparent product was obtained by distillation under reduced pressure, which is the perfluoropolyether carboxylic acid compound (M3): CF 3 (OCF 2 CF 2 )r(OCF 2 )sOCF 2 CH 2 OCOC 6 h 4 COOH.
[0080] The hydrogen nuclear magnetic resonance spectrum of carboxyl perfluoropolyether compound (M3) is as follows Figure 5 shown.
